Pouso Alegre Climate

Pouso Alegre has an average annual temperature of 19.5°C (67°F) and receives about 1554 mm of precipitation per year. The warmest month is January and the coldest is July. Figures are 1970–2000 climate normals.

Pouso Alegre — monthly temperature & precipitation (1970–2000 normals) · Source: WorldClim 2.1
MonthAvg (°C/°F)Precip
January23° / 73°268 mm
February22° / 72°220 mm
March22° / 71°180 mm
April20° / 68°77 mm
May17° / 63°51 mm
June16° / 60°37 mm
July16° / 60°29 mm
August17° / 63°34 mm
September19° / 66°72 mm
October20° / 69°136 mm
November21° / 70°177 mm
December22° / 71°273 mm

1970–2000 normals from WorldClim 2.1 (~9 km grid). Precipitation can be less precise near mountains or coastlines, where rainfall varies sharply over short distances.

Best time to visit Pouso Alegre

The most comfortable months to visit Pouso Alegre are typically April, August and September, when temperatures are mildest and rainfall is relatively low. The hottest month is January (around 28°C high). The coldest is July (near 8°C low). December is usually the wettest month.
